Strategies for Maintaining Technical Accuracy Across Languages

To ensure the technical accuracy of translations for UK scientific books and textbooks, it is imperative to employ a multifaceted approach that encompasses both technological and human expertise. One effective strategy involves leveraging advanced translation software that utilizes cutting-edge artificial intelligence algorithms trained specifically on scientific terminology. These tools can process large volumes of text swiftly, but their effectiveness is amplified when supported by subject matter experts who review and refine the translations. Such experts bring a deep understanding of both the source and target languages as well as proficiency in the specialized field the text pertains to. This hybrid model not only accelerates the translation process but also maintains the integrity of complex scientific concepts, ensuring they are accurately conveyed across linguistic barriers.
Furthermore, maintaining consistency in technical terminology is a cornerstone of accurate translation for UK scientific books and textbooks. Translation services should establish glossaries that define key terms and their equivalents in the target language. These glossaries serve as a reference point for all translators involved, promoting uniformity in how terms are used throughout the document. Additionally, collaboration between translators and authors or subject matter experts is crucial to resolve ambiguities and ensure that nuances of meaning are preserved. Continuous training and updates on both linguistic and scientific fronts are essential for translation teams to keep pace with emerging knowledge and terminology, thereby upholding the highest standards of technical accuracy in translated scientific literature.
